The new party has just arrived in a new dungeon and secured a bear cave by killing the previous occupant. This led to a discussion on the taste and preparation method commonly used for bear meat of which they had a sudden surplus.
Turns out, bear meat behaves much like beef. While the temptation to leave some red meat in the centre was high, with the quest description mentioning an infection, they decided against that particular course of action. For preparation they didn't have salt or pepper on hand so they decided to make impromptu bear kebab. It worked for all intends, but the meat wasn't amazing. It was probably still better than one of the MRE's still in the bag of The Warlock, but not by much.
Removing and eating the meat turned out to be the easy part. Burying the organs and, on the insistence of The Fighter, cleaning the bear skin took most of the day. While The Fighter was doing that, The Sorcerer and The Warlock were making camp. Setting the tents was more difficult as there was no easy way to anchor them to the ground, still it beat sleeping in the woods. The made the cave opening a bit smaller by moving nearby rocks and even found some more that could block at least 70% of the hole when they went to sleep.
All and all, the day wasn't bad. They found a camp site and when looking for rocks even found a small stream. Whether the water was safe or not, they would probably have to boil it first. Those were minor complaints however and the three new party members adjourned to their tents for the night after blocking the cave.
The Warlock did not fall asleep right away. She lay there, looking at the roof of the tent and let her mind wander. It was kind of insane really. Not a full day ago she was in her home preparing and now she had been brought to somewhere else and put into survival mode. She remembered her hard-bought lessons from her patron and began her training. She felt the channel of power that had opened in her. The contract between her and the devil flowed through it, binding it in place. According to her knowledge, it should be possible to draw more power from it. She would need this strength soon so she calmed her mind.
Advertisement
Seeing the channel in her mind she imagined a tether and pulled on it, nothing really changed. She pulled again, gritting her imaginary teeth and felt more resistance. She had to rethink things; it shouldn't be this hard. She knew that. So, what was she doing wrong? She went over the magically implanted knowledge again, it really was there. So why hadn't it worked? Had the devil missed something? Some integral piece of the puzzle or was it her fault? Thinking about that was even more annoying than pulling on the tether. Wait. That was it, she was 'pulling' on the stream, not speeding it up or widening it. You can't pull a river faster or slower, that makes no sense. No, she was going about this the wrong way.
She focused her mind back to the stream of power and tried widening the channel of power slowly. She didn't want to stretch the lines of the contract too much, maybe there was a strain limit or something. She really didn't know much and was playing this almost fully by ear at this point. It was a little frustrating but nothing she couldn't handle. It took a while but she began noticing an increase in the stream of power. She decided to keep it like this for now and check back tomorrow. If it was stable, she would wait a day before trying again. If this was similar to a muscle she didn't wish to overexert. Who knows what kind of effects that would have? She decided to check her tablet before she went to sleep. It was still a piece of paper, but with an effort of will she could pull up her information.
